Perform comprehensive physical therapy evaluations in a timely manner following physician referral
Develop and implement individualized treatment plans focused on mobility, balance, strength, pain management, and functional independence
Supervise and collaborate with Physical Therapist Assistants (PTAs) to ensure quality patient care and compliance with state practice standards
Participate in interdisciplinary care planning, patient conferences, and utilization review meetings
Recommend appropriate Durable Medical Equipment (DME) to support safe mobility and discharge planning
Educate residents, families, and caregivers on exercise programs, safety strategies, and long-term maintenance plans
Maintain accurate and timely documentation in accordance with regulatory and payer guidelines Qualifications
